Over 10,000 Migrant Deaths Reported in 2024 Sea Crossings to Spain
A report by Caminando Fronteras reveals over 10,457 migrant deaths in 2024 while attempting sea passage to Spain, a 58% increase from 2023, with 9,757 deaths on the Atlantic route and 700 on Mediterranean routes; discrepancies exist with other organizations' data.

Magdeburg Attack: Far-Right Exploits Tragedy to Fuel Anti-Migrant Sentiment
A Saudi Arabian citizen drove a car into a Christmas market in Magdeburg, Germany, killing five and injuring over 200 on December 20th; the far-right is using this tragedy to incite anti-migrant sentiment and violence.

69 Migrants Dead in Canary Islands Boat Capsizing
At least 69 migrants died when their boat capsized off Morocco on December 19, 2023, while traveling from West Africa to Spain's Canary Islands; 25 were Malian, and the incident highlights the deadliest migration route globally, with over 10,000 deaths in 2023, according to Walking Borders.

Trump Administration Considers Resuming Family Detention for Migrants
President-elect Trump's appointee, Tom Homan, announced the potential resumption of family detention centers for migrants, reversing the Biden administration's policy. Homan indicated a willingness to challenge the Flores Settlement Agreement and to use "open-air campuses" for family detention.

Trump to Deport Millions, Counter China on Day One
Incoming Trump administration plans to immediately deport over 1.5 million migrants with removal orders and to counter China's fentanyl trafficking and cyberattacks, using DHS, led by Kristi Noem and Tom Homan, to enforce the law.
